Jtdam Wideweb  470X289,0As construction trucks roar past the fence separating Mr Chen’s shop from the Three Gorges construction site at Sandouping ” a restricted military zone open to tourists on a tightly-monitored basis ” he can gaze out at the placid waters that cover his former village and the small restaurant he used to run.

For 14 years Mr Chen and thousands of other villagers displaced by the world’s largest hydro electric project have been engaged in a battle for compensation for their lost livelihoods and land, swept under 38 billion cubic metres of water for the good of the nation. [Full text]
